LYNCH et al, Defendants. 16 17 Plaintiff, a state prisoner proceeding pro se, brings this civil rights action under 42 18 U.S.C. § 1983. Plaintiff is a sixty-two-year-old African American man with diabetes and possible 19 moderate Chronic Obstruction Pulmonary Disease (COPD), currently incarcerated in Folsom 20 State Prison. He moves for a preliminary injunction, alleging that defendants will transfer him on 21 an unspecified date to Kern Valley State Prison in retaliation for filing this civil rights action. 22 Pl.’s Mot. for Mandatory Inj. 1, ECF No. 10. Plaintiff seeks to enjoin this transfer, arguing his 23 medical conditions make him particularly vulnerable to serious illness if he is exposed to the 24 cocci virus, and he will therefore suffer bodily injury or possible death if he is exposed to the 25 cocci virus at Kern Valley State Prison. Id. at 2. 26 This matter has been referred to a magistrate judge under Local Rule 302(c)(17). 27 That court has not yet screened plaintiff’s complaint. However, in light of plaintiff’s allegations 28 of a threat of imminent harm, the court directs Senior Supervising Deputy Attorney General 1 1 Monica Anderson to address plaintiff’s allegations concerning his medical conditions and how his 2 health may be impacted by his transfer to Kern Valley State Prison. 3 The court will also direct the clerk to serve a courtesy copy of plaintiff’s motion 4 for preliminary injunction (ECF No. 10) and accompanying letter (ECF No. 11) on Don Specter 5 at the Prison Law Office. 6 In accordance with the above, IT IS HEREBY ORDERED that: 7 1.
